I accidentally turned my fluval 207 off thinking it was the air pump and now it’s not working. I’ve taken it apart and emptied as if doing maintenance and it’s still not working! Tried the priming pump and all that’s done is pump loads of crap which I presume is from my pipes into my water
 
I would normally follow the following to check the system.
  1. Is the filter getting power, was a switch on a power bar accidentally turned off.
  2. Is the filter motor running or does just seem to be humming
  3. Is the lines to and from the filter clean
  4. Is the valve on the lines open
  5. When you prime the motor does water appear to move into the filter
  6. Are you allowing all the air to escape from the filter, this can be helped by ensuring that the hoses do not hang lower than the filter at least to start.
  7. Can you hear air in the filter
On thing I noticed with an older Fluvial filter I had was that if the motor stopped sometimes it wouldn't start running again. In these cases I would take out the impeller system clean it and put it back in and try again. Sometimes it would take a couple of tries. I have also tried to get the system to work with the valves shut off but you can notice that right away. The other issues I had was an air pocket at the top of the filter assembly, this is why Fluvial used to suggest you cut the lines to the right size for your aquarium.
